Start simple. If this is your first garden start with just one plant or a few of the same type of plant and a small garden plot. This will give you experience with things like tending the soil and caring for a plant. Don’t try to take on a large or complicated garden until you have successfully grown and raised your first plant. Lots of beginner gardeners think that they can grow more than they can and this leads them to planting too much and attempting to do too much to soon-this, then, leads to disappointment when they don’t have a lush garden within a month’s time. Begin with something small and work your way up to something large; it’s the best way to learn how to garden.|The most popular plant for beginning gardeners is the tomato plant. If you want to grow fruit, bell peppers are a good fruit with which to start. You can put these plants in direct sunlight (they love the sun) and they’ll grow in both containers and the ground. You won’t have to worry about them if you forget to water them for a while. The good news is that these plants actually prefer drier ground because they originated in dry parts of the world. People who like to grown their own veggies and fruits love the bell peppers because there are so many different kinds to choose from.

Draw a map of your garden before you start planting seeds or cuttings. Mark down on paper as well as on the ground where you want to plant each potential cutting or seedling. If you are going to be growing a bunch of different types of plants these maps will be very helpful to you. The map will be especially helpful for telling the different types of plants apart while they are growing so that you can care for them properly. Many new gardeners have difficulty in telling one plant from another. A map will help you track the plants you have planted as they begin to grow. Maps can also help you plan next year’s garden after this year’s growing period is over.|Bees are important! Building your own small compost pile is easy. You can build a compost pile out of just about all of the organic material that you normally toss out: coffee grounds, tea bags, paper, dead flowers, fruit and vegetable scraps from meals, grass cuttings and even the bedding from a hamster, gerbil, rabbit or guinea pig cages can be used. Just leave the meat out of it and your compost pile will be just fine. This is how you make your own home grown fertilizer for your garden!|Always remember that gardening happens throughout the whole year.
